Analysis
The most recent figure for gni, atlas method (current us$), per square kilometre in Antigua and Barbuda is 4.29 million current US$ per square kilometre, measured in 2023. That is the highest value across all 45 years on record.
The figure is up 8.7% on the previous year and up 47.9% over ten years.
Over the whole period, gni, atlas method (current us$), per square kilometre in Antigua and Barbuda peaked at 4.29 million current US$ per square kilometre in 2023 and was at its lowest, 245,761 current US$ per square kilometre, in 1979.
That places Antigua and Barbuda 38th out of 205 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the top qu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

How this figure is calculated
GNI, Atlas method (current US$) divided by Land area (sq. km), mat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.
GNI, Atlas method (current US$) ÷ Land area (sq. km)
Computed from
- GNI, Atlas method Country official statistics, National Statistical Organizations and/or Central Banks
- Land area FAOSTAT,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ations (FAO)
Statizoid computes this series; the underlying measurements belong to the publishers named above. The arithmetic is applied to every country and year where both inputs report, and nothing is estimated unless the page says so.
